Details
Introducing this well-maintained three-bedroom true bungalow, ideally positioned within a quiet cul-de-sac and offering comfortable, single-storey living.
The property is presented in nice condition throughout, providing a welcoming and homely feel. A large lounge creates a bright and spacious main living area, while a well-proportioned kitchen offers practical space for everyday use.
The bungalow comprises two good-sized bedrooms, with a third smaller bedroom currently utilised as a dining room, offering flexibility to suit a range of needs. A shower room completes the internal accommodation.
Externally, the property benefits from both front and rear gardens, providing pleasant outdoor space, along with a driveway and garage offering convenient off-road parking and additional storage.
